
Mount Airy serves as a central hub at the junction of four Maryland counties in this mid-century landscape. The area is defined by its complex network of rural settlements and the vital corridor of the Baltimore and Ohio Railroad, which follows the path of the South Branch Patapsco River through the heart of the region. Local life in the 1940s is anchored by small crossroads and educational outposts such as Ridge School (No 4) and Woodbine Sch.
